[ReflectionProbes] Baked Reflection Probe data does not get reloaded after closing and reopening editor
How to reproduce:
1. Open attached project
2. Open scene Scenes/test.unity
3. Select the Reflection Probe in the scene and Bake it
- Notice the scene changes
4. Save the scene and project
5. Quit and restart Unity
- Note how the reflection probe is no longer baked
- The .exr files for baked probes are present in the Assets folder

Well, it happens to me all the time when using the Bake button on a separate probe. If I use the Lighting panel and use the Build button there, it does the build for all my probe and it somehow keeps the probes "attached" to their respective exr.
